問題タブ [excel-2011]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
9 に答える
402327 参照

excel - チャート データ シリーズの並べ替え

Excel でグラフを作成するために使用される系列を並べ替えるにはどうすればよいですか?

たとえば、グラフに移動し、右クリックして [データを選択] をクリックします。左の列には、シリーズ 1、シリーズ 2、シリーズ n が表示されます。

たとえば、シリーズ 3 をシリーズ 4 の後に移動したいのですが、チャート ビューから実行できますか? ワークシート内のデータ セルを移動したくありません。

Excel 2011 (Mac OS X) を使用しています。

0 投票する
3 に答える
62006 参照

excel - 可変のExcel範囲を指定するにはどうすればよいですか?

行/列の変数に基づいて、Excelで範囲を動的に指定できるようにしたいと思います。

次のような内容のファイルがあるとします。

行1、列2〜4(つまり、11 + 12 + 13)の項目を合計したい場合、どのように指定しますか?

手作業で行う場合は、次のように入力します。

...しかし、必要な行(1)と列番号(2-4)だけを知って、プログラムでその範囲定義をその場で生成するにはどうすればよいですか?

よろしくお願いします!

(私はMac用のMicrosoft Excel 2011を使用しているので、Excel VBA /マクロベースのソリューションは機能しません。)

0 投票する
1 に答える
1419 参照

vba - Office 2011 for Mac の別のフォルダーへの Workbook.SaveAs()

xlsを別のフォルダに保存する方法は?

保存パスに「/」を使用すると、「:」に置き換えられます。「\」を使用しようとすると、ファイル名に「\」が含まれるファイルが保存されます。

0 投票する
2 に答える
2145 参照

vba - Excel VBA のミリ秒タイマー分解能の相互互換性

Windows Excel 2007 および Mac OS Excel 2011 と互換性がなければならない Excel VBA プロジェクトで分数タイマーの解像度を取得したいと思いsleep ます。kernel32.dllMacScript("GetMilliSec")

現在、Mac へのアクセスが制限されているため、現在これを直接テストすることはできません。私がこのように宣言した場合Sleep

ファイルを Mac で開いたときにエラーが発生しますか? Sleepまたは、Mac で が呼び出された場合にのみ、エラーにフラグが立てられますか?

0 投票する
1 に答える
42397 参照

vba - VBA ある範囲を別の範囲に簡単にコピーする

これは非常に単純な VBA 式ですが、失敗しています。セル A6 以降にのみ貼り付けます。私だけでしょうか?ちなみにエクセル2011です。

0 投票する
2 に答える
2670 参照

vba - OutlookObjectLibraryをExcel2011forMacに追加する

VBAマクロコードをExcel2003からExcel2011に移動しようとしています。

マクロでは、Outlookから電子メールを送信する必要があります。ただし、[ツール]> [参照]に移動してOutlookオブジェクトライブラリを追加すると、[リスト]ボックスに表示されません。

Outlookにアクセスできるように、参照を追加するにはどうすればよいですか?

0 投票する
2 に答える
6564 参照

excel - Mac で VBA を使用して新しいファイルを開く

Excel 2011 for Mac を使用していて、新しいファイルを開こうとしています。

ただし、ファイルが存在するにもかかわらず、ファイルが見つからないというエラーが発生し続けます。私が使用しているコードは以下のとおりです。

助言がありますか?

0 投票する
2 に答える
5376 参照

excel - Excel2011からWordファイルを作成する

Excel VBAからWord文書を作成するための通常のアプローチ:

Excel 2011で実行すると、エラーが発生します。

VBAを使用してExcel2011でWord文書を作成する方法について何か考えはありますか?

(プログラムをPCでも実行できるようにしたいので、AppleScriptを使用したくありません。)

0 投票する
2 に答える
1480 参照

vba - Excel 2011(Mac)vba:テ​​キストファイルをQueryTablesとしてインポートすると、テキストのエンコードが失敗する

テキストファイルをExcelシートにインポートする必要があります。テキストファイルはMacとPCの両方からのものであり、さまざまな言語の文字が含まれています。Excel 2004(PC)の場合、MacでコーディングされたテキストをPCでコーディングするために、以下のようなvbaコードを使用することに成功しました。

Excel 2011で同様のコードを使用して、コーディングをPCからMacに変換しようとしています。

マクロレコーダを実行することによって提案されるように。手動でインポートを実行すると、コーディングがPCからMacに変更されて完全に機能しますが、Excel2011で実行されるvbaプログラムはコーディングをまったく変更しません。TextFilePlatformパラメーター(私のバージョンのExcel 2011では、異なる言語バージョンがここで異なる可能性があります)を1、2、または3に設定でき(-1000000から1000000までの他の整数はエラー5になります)、結果のテキストは正確に次のようになります。これらの3つの場合も同じです。テキストコーディングを変換する試みを無効にする他の設定はありますか?どんな提案でも大歓迎です!

編集:上記のExcel 2011の場合とは異なり、.TextFilePlatform = xlWindowsのコードは、Windowsでコード化されたテキストをExcel 10(2001)およびExcel 11(2004)のMacコーディングに適切に変換することを確認しました。

0 投票する
1 に答える
2300 参照

excel - Excel の行を選択的に結合し、元の行を削除する

Microsoft Excel スプレッドシート (Mac 2011) があります。

  1. 一部の行には、列 A、C、D、E、F、および G にデータがあります。これらの行を PARENT 行と呼びます。

  2. 他の行は B 列にのみデータがあります。これを CHILD 行と呼びます。各 CHILD 行は、実際にはその上の PARENT 行のサブセットです。

  3. 各 PARENT 行には、その下に 1 ~ 20 の CHILD 行があります。

  4. 通常のパターンは、PARENT ROW、その下に複数の CHILD ROWS、次に別の PARENT ROW、その下に複数の CHILD ROWS、さらに別の PARENT ROW などです。

私は。。をしようとしています:

[a] 各 PARENT 行の内容をコピーし、その下の CHILD 行に追加します。

[b] コピーしたら、元の PARENT 行を削除します。

スプレッドシートに 40,000 行を超える行があり、マクロの作成方法がわかりません。